This glossary explains common terms used in spinal cord injury cases and how they apply to your claim.
Compensatory damages cover medical costs, rehabilitation,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future care needs related to the injury.
Liability means someone else’s negligence or fault caused your injury, and you must prove a causal link between their actions and the harm you suffered.
In California, most personal injury claims must be filed within two years of the injury date, with shorter deadlines in some circumstances. Prompt action is important.
Many spinal cord injury cases settle through negotiations with insurers before trial, though some cases go to court to protect your rights.
